Back to Articles

Inside the GPT Agent Arms Race: A Curated Arsenal of AI Security Assistants

[ View on GitHub ]

Inside the GPT Agent Arms Race: A Curated Arsenal of AI Security Assistants

Hook

Over 6,400 GitHub users have starred a repository that doesn’t contain a single line of executable code. Instead, it’s a living directory of AI agents that can analyze smart contracts, decode MITRE ATT&CK tactics, and spot email phishing attempts—all through conversational interfaces.

Context

When OpenAI enabled custom GPT creation for ChatGPT Plus subscribers, the cybersecurity community immediately recognized an opportunity. For years, security work has involved repetitive knowledge retrieval: mapping attacker techniques to MITRE frameworks, cross-referencing CVE databases, reviewing compliance checklists, and translating threat intelligence reports. These tasks are cognitively demanding but follow predictable patterns—exactly the type of work where LLMs with specialized knowledge bases can excel.

The fr0gger/Awesome-GPT-Agents repository emerged as the community’s answer to a fragmentation problem. As security-focused agents appeared across the OpenAI GPT store, each with domain-specific expertise—some focused on malware evasion techniques, others on Ethereum smart contract vulnerabilities or WordPress hardening—discovering these tools meant stumbling across social media threads or forum posts. This repository became the Awesome List for the GPT agent era: a community-maintained index that currently catalogs numerous categorized agents spanning offensive security, defensive operations, threat intelligence, compliance, and blockchain security.

Technical Insight

Agent Architecture

Browses curated list

Links to agents

Selects agent

Launches instance

Retrieves with trigger keywords

Processes with instructions

Domain-specific data

Base reasoning

Security analysis response

Security Practitioner

Awesome-GPT-Agents

Repository

OpenAI GPT Store

Custom GPT Agent

Specialized Knowledge Base

GPT-4 Foundation Model

System architecture — auto-generated

Unlike traditional security tools that you clone, configure, and execute, these GPT agents are conversational interfaces backed by OpenAI’s GPT-4 architecture, enhanced with custom instructions and curated knowledge bases. The repository’s structure reveals how the community has standardized interaction patterns around retrieval-augmented generation.

The README documents specific trigger keywords that maximize knowledge base retrieval from these agents. For example, when interacting with MagicUnprotect (which provides access to the Unprotect malware evasion database), using phrases like “Retrieve information about process hollowing” or “Based on your knowledge, what are common API monitoring evasion techniques?” appears to signal the agent to query its uploaded knowledge files rather than relying solely on GPT-4’s training data. This is critical because the value of these agents lies in their specialized, up-to-date information that may postdate the model’s knowledge cutoff.

Here’s an example interaction pattern with MITREGPT, an agent designed to map security observations to MITRE ATT&CK techniques:

User: "We detected PowerShell spawning from Excel with encoded 
commands connecting to pastebin. Map this to ATT&CK."

MITREGPT Response (illustrative):
- T1566.001: Phishing: Spearphishing Attachment (initial access vector)
- T1204.002: User Execution: Malicious File (Excel macro execution)
- T1059.001: Command and Scripting Interpreter: PowerShell
- T1027: Obfuscated Files or Information (encoded commands)
- T1102.001: Web Service: Dead Drop Resolver (pastebin C2)

Recommended detection: Monitor Office applications spawning scripting 
interpreters, baseline PowerShell encoding patterns, track connections 
to paste sites from unexpected processes.

The agent effectively functions as an interactive MITRE ATT&CK navigator with contextual understanding, potentially eliminating the manual process of browsing the framework’s matrices and reading technique descriptions. The repository shows this pattern repeated across domains—SourceCodeAnalysis accepts ZIP uploads of entire codebases for analysis, while Smart Contract Audit Assistant processes Solidity code against known exploit patterns.

What makes this aggregation valuable is the implicit knowledge transfer happening in the GPT creation process. By examining agents in this list, security teams can potentially reverse-engineer effective prompt patterns and knowledge curation strategies.

The repository also reveals prompt engineering maturity in the security domain. Instructions like “Generate a compliance report based on GDPR requirements in your knowledge base” appear to leverage code interpreter capabilities for formatted outputs, while “What does the Unprotect database say about Heaven’s Gate technique?” demonstrates precise knowledge retrieval scoping.

Several agents showcase creative applications of the GPT framework. ChadGPT reportedly includes executables like gdb, curl, and strace in its /mnt/data directory, effectively creating a sandboxed analysis environment accessible through conversation. HackTricksGPT packages the HackTricks wiki (a comprehensive penetration testing knowledge base) into retrievable format. These aren’t just chatbots—they’re interfaces to curated security knowledge that would traditionally require bookmarking dozens of websites and documentation sources.

The vulnerability-focused agents demonstrate how this ecosystem attempts to address emerging threats. Agents like Vulnerability Bot and CyberGPT claim to provide CVE details, though the repository correctly notes that “some of these GPTs are still in experimental test phase.” The challenge with real-time threat intelligence is knowledge base freshness—GPTs may not automatically update their uploaded files, which could explain why many agents focus on relatively static knowledge domains like MITRE frameworks or compliance standards rather than real-time threat feeds.

Gotcha

The repository’s disclaimer—“Users should exercise caution and evaluate the agents before use. Additionally please note that some of these GPTs are still in experimental test phase”—underscores the verification challenge. There’s no peer review process, effectiveness benchmarking, or quality assurance for listed agents. A GPT claiming to audit smart contracts might miss critical vulnerabilities, or worse, provide false confidence in insecure code. Security professionals using these tools must treat outputs as starting points requiring validation, not authoritative analysis.

Accessibility is another significant barrier. Every agent listed requires a ChatGPT Plus subscription, and many are hosted on OpenAI’s platform with no self-hosting option. This creates vendor lock-in and excludes practitioners who can’t justify the subscription cost or work in air-gapped environments. You can’t audit the agent’s system prompts, can’t inspect the knowledge base provenance, and can’t guarantee the agent will exist tomorrow if OpenAI changes GPT store policies or the creator stops maintaining it.

The repository itself is static—it’s a curated list, not a living platform. There’s no search functionality beyond browser Ctrl+F, no tagging system beyond basic categorization, no usage statistics to indicate which agents are actually valuable versus abandoned experiments. The GitHub stars (6,482) indicate interest in the concept, but don’t reflect the quality or utility of individual agents. Some links may lead to deprecated GPTs, and there’s no automated health checking to verify agent availability.

Verdict

Use this repository if you’re a security professional with ChatGPT Plus who wants to experiment with AI-assisted workflows for routine knowledge retrieval tasks like MITRE mapping, CVE lookups, or compliance checklist generation. It’s particularly valuable for penetration testers looking to speed up reconnaissance research or SOC analysts who repeatedly query the same knowledge bases. The catalog saves discovery time and exposes prompt patterns worth adapting to your own custom GPTs. Skip it if you need production-grade security tooling with auditability, work in environments requiring air-gapped solutions, or expect these agents to replace human expertise in critical security decisions. This is a discovery layer for AI experimentation, not a replacement for your security tool stack—treat it as a curated starting point for exploring what’s possible with domain-specific LLM agents, while maintaining healthy skepticism about any individual agent’s reliability.

// ADD TO YOUR README
[![Featured on Starlog](https://starlog.is/api/badge/ai-agents/fr0gger-awesome-gpt-agents.svg)](https://starlog.is/api/badge-click/ai-agents/fr0gger-awesome-gpt-agents)